The Death of Mark Ruffalo's Brother Scott Ruffalo Ruled Homicide
December 18, 2008 12:12:05The Los Angeles County Coroner's Office has on Wednesday, December 17, given an update on the case of Mark Ruffalo's brother Scott Ruffalo's death, ruling it as homicide. Contrary to earlier claim made by the lawyer of Shaha Mishaal Adham, who used to be a suspect in the case, Coroner's spokesman Craig Harvey has confirmed an autopsy determined that someone deliberately shot the 39-year-old hairdresser in the head.
Police, in the meantime, do not have any suspects in custody and haven't been notified of the coroner's determination by Wednesday evening, Sgt. Michael Publicker testified. He said the agency had no further statements on the case. A motive for the shooting also hasn't been made just yet.
Mark Ruffalo's Brother's Death Ruled Accidental, Suspect Cleared of Charge
December 11, 2008 02:12:57It's official, the death of Mark Ruffalo's brother Scott Ruffalo has been ruled as "an accidental shooting". Thus, Shaha Mishaal Adham, who is determined as suspect in the case, has been cleared of charge and was released from jail.
Shaha's legal attorney Ronald Richards has confirmed his client's jail release, explaining that he presented evidence to detectives at a five-hour court hearing on Tuesday night, December 9 that proved Shaha wasn't guilty in the case. Ronald insisted Shaha was just a witness who fled in the self-inflicted shooting death of 39-year-old Scott.

Mark Ruffalo's Brother Scott Ruffalo Died of Gunshot Wound
December 10, 2008 08:12:12Scott Ruffalo, the 39-year-old brother of actor Mark Ruffalo, lost his fight for life after being shot in the head last week. Per the Beverly Hills Police Department, he was removed from life support and pronounced dead shortly after 10 P.M. Monday, December 8 at Cedars-Sinai Medical Center in Los Angeles.
"We are releasing very little information at this time, because it is an intense ongoing investigation," Lt. Tony Lee tells People. "Our first priority is in gaining a conviction." Meanwhile, no immediate comment from Mark and his family concerning Scott's death. Scott is survived by his wife Luzelena Ruffalo and stepdaughter named Lucinda.
Mark Ruffalo's Brother Fighting for Life After Being Shot in the Head
December 04, 2008 11:12:47A publicist for Mark Ruffalo has confirmed the actor's brother, Scott Ruffalo, is fighting for his life after being shot in the head in Beverly Hills early Monday, December 1. No record on the name of the hospital where he is treated.
Scott, 39, was found in critical condition at his apartment with a gunshot wound to the head. Beverly Hills Police confirmed the incident, claiming it as "suspicious", reasoning that the events leading to the incident remained unclear. But they have not yet determined if the shooting is a crime or not.

Mark Ruffalo Plays Trick on "Brothers Bloom"
February 14, 2007 03:02:22
Completing the main cast in "The Brothers Bloom", Mark Ruffalo has reached agreement to take starring part in the flick as the older brother in a veteran conman team who becomes the center of the film's story.
Playing the younger one is Adrien Brody while Rachel Weisz and Rinko Kikuchi will portray a mysterious millionaire and the brothers' secretive accomplice, respectively. Production starts on March 19 this year around twelve countries in Asia and Europe with Rian Johnson directing as well as penning the script.

Margaret Joined by More Cast
November 16, 2005 10:11:58"Margaret." What comes up in your mind in hearing the word? Maybe a woman's name. Well, that's probably right, but "Margaret" here is the title of a drama film. The story tells about a young woman witnesses a bus accident, and is caught up in the aftermath, where the question of whether or not it was intentional affects many people's lives.
Already on board to star in among others are Mark Ruffalo, Matt Damon, J. Smith-Cameron, Anna Paquin and Matthew Broderick. Meanwhile, Jean Reno has just joined those cast of the film, which Kenneth Lonergan wrote and is directing. Slated to play the main role is Paquin, while Reno will play Ramon, a South American millionaire who is pursuing Paquin's mother.
